Military sports facility to be constructed

Florence city government has approved a 1.8 million euro project for the construction of a new military sports facility in the Coverciano neighbourhood of Florence. The complex will include two tennis courts, a football field, and a structure for dressing rooms and other services.

Fans protest Turin’s explusion

While lawyers talked strategies behind closed doors, over one thousand fans took to the streets of Turin last week to protest the expulsion of their team, Torino, from the Serie A championships next season due to its severe financial difficulties.
